MARKS&SPENCER in Glasgow is seeking a Customer Assistant in Operations to manage stock and ensure the store remains presentable. This high-intensity role requires flexibility and digital confidence to track deliveries and assist in stock management. Candidates must be 18 years or older and prepared for a physically demanding environment. You will work collaboratively with other team members to keep operations running smoothly.

How to prepare for a job interview at MARKS&SPENCER

✨Know Your Stuff

Familiarise yourself with Marks & Spencer's operations, especially around stock management and deliveries. Understand their values and how they prioritise customer service.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.

✨Show Your Flexibility

Since this role requires flexibility, be ready to discuss your availability and willingness to adapt to changing schedules. Share examples from past experiences where you've successfully managed unexpected changes or challenges in a work environment.

✨Demonstrate Digital Confidence

As the job involves tracking deliveries digitally, brush up on any relevant software or tools you might encounter. If you have experience with inventory management systems or similar tech, make sure to highlight that during the interview.

✨Team Player Vibes

Collaboration is key in this role, so prepare to talk about your experience working in teams. Think of specific instances where you contributed to a team goal or helped resolve a conflict, showcasing your ability to work well with others.
